One of the most critical decisions for families relocating to Bangkok is selecting the right international school for their children. Bangkok’s educational landscape is diverse, offering various curricula that cater to different needs and preferences. From the British and American systems to the International Baccalaureate (IB), parents have numerous options to ensure their children receive a quality education.
As a family-oriented city, Bangkok boasts over 70 international schools, each with unique strengths and specialities. This listicle explores the top ten international schools in Bangkok, providing insights into what makes each institution stand out.
1. International School Bangkok (ISB)

Founded in 1951, ISB is one of the oldest and most prestigious international schools in Thailand, consistently ranked among the top international schools in Southeast Asia for its academic excellence and modern approach to holistic education. It offers an American-style curriculum along with the IB Diploma programme for high school students. ISB is known for its state-of-the-art facilities, including extensive sports complexes and arts programmes. The school emphasises a holistic education approach, fostering academic excellence and personal growth in a diverse environment.
2. Bangkok Patana School

Established in 1957, Bangkok Patana School is renowned for its British curriculum and comprehensive educational offerings from early years through to secondary education. The school provides an inclusive environment with a strong focus on extracurricular activities, including sports, arts, and community service. Its expansive campus features modern facilities that enhance students’ learning experiences.
3. NIST International School

NIST International School is recognised for its commitment to academic excellence and innovation. The school is known for initiatives such as its service-learning programmes, which encourage students to apply classroom knowledge to real-world issues. Offering the IB curriculum from primary through high school, NIST fosters critical thinking and creativity among its students. The school prides itself on its diverse student body and dedicated faculty, ensuring a supportive learning environment that encourages personal development.
4. Shrewsbury International School

Since its establishment in 2003, Shrewsbury International School has quickly gained a reputation for academic rigour. Following the British curriculum, Shrewsbury offers a well-rounded education that includes extensive extracurricular programmes and sports facilities. The school emphasises character development and leadership skills, preparing students for future challenges.
5. Harrow International School Bangkok

Harrow International School is part of the prestigious Harrow School network in the UK. It provides a British education with a focus on academic excellence and character development from early years through Year 13. The school’s modern campus includes advanced science labs, sports complexes, and performing arts spaces, fostering a well-rounded educational experience.
6. Ruamrudee International School (RIS)

For decades, Ruamrudee International School (RIS) has been a cornerstone of international education in Bangkok. Known for its warm atmosphere and inclusive community, RIS offers both American and IB curricula. The school emphasises personal growth alongside academic achievement and provides students with various extracurricular opportunities to explore their interests.
7. American School of Bangkok (ASB)

The American School of Bangkok offers an American-based curriculum from preschool through high school, including Advanced Placement (AP) courses. ASB is known for its strong emphasis on extracurricular activities such as sports and arts programmes. The school’s diverse community fosters an inclusive environment where students can thrive academically and socially.
8. King’s College International School Bangkok

As an extension of the prestigious King’s College School in Wimbledon, UK, King’s College International School offers a British curriculum leading to IGCSEs and A Levels. The school focuses on academic excellence while promoting character development through various co-curricular activities. Its modern campus features state-of-the-art facilities designed to enhance student learning.
9. BASIS International School Bangkok

Part of the renowned BASIS network known for its rigorous academic standards, BASIS International School offers an American-based curriculum with a strong emphasis on STEM education. The school is recognised for its challenging coursework and exceptional faculty, which are dedicated to preparing students for top universities worldwide.
10. Concordian International School

Concordian International School places a significant emphasis on experiential learning and innovation within its inquiry-based curriculum. Catering primarily to expatriate families, Concordian encourages students to explore their interests while developing critical thinking skills in a supportive environment.
